Well looking into your problem I would like to tell you that , asthma , allergies and urticaria they almost fall in same category which you can see as an extended spectrum of disease . People who have urticaria are prone to angioedema also which can give rise to her stomach complaints like bloating and hurting after eating . I would like to see her ANA , ENA profile , C1Q Esterase levels , complement levels C3 and C4 , COOMBS test , Urine r/m . She may be having underlying Lupus as she also has Raynauds phenomenon . All these autoimmune disease are evolving and frequently change categories as they progress so it will difficult to label her just on the basis of symptoms .

I have seen the blood reports and yes she has been extensively evaluated . Her Vitamin D is low . Her autoimmune markers are normal and eosinophils are high probably because of urticaria and allergic tendencies . Her Scl 70 is positive which may just indicate that she may have develop scleroderma in future but at present there are no symptoms except for blue hands in winters . I think we should go conservative and carefully observe the patient because treatment is not justified until we have solid evidence or developing symptoms .
